5 MILLION IPHONE BUYERS CAN’T BE WRONG: Alright, so Apple Maps aren’t perfect. That didn’t seem to deter more than 5 million people from buying iPhone 5 over the weekend, easily topping the record of 4 million set by the 4S last year. Sales did fall short of analyst expectations, though, with predictions of upwards of 10 million among some. Said Apple CEO Tim Cook: “Demand for the iPhone 5 has been incredible… While we have sold out of our initial supply, stores continue to receive shipments regularly, and cusomers can continue to order online and receive an estimated delivery date.” Until then, you’re stuck with your BlackBerries, folks. Just for comparison sake, the top album in the country this week, P!nk's The Truth About Love, will sell around 280k copies. (9/24p)
